  • Patent number: 7043436
    Abstract: Synthesizing speech sounds to express a short message received from a caller in a handset coupled to a hands free kit, includes handset circuitry for transferring an alarm signal to the hands free kit to generate an alarm to inform the user of the receipt of the short message, and for transferring the short message to the hands free kit when receiving a short message calling signal from the hands free kit. The short message calling signal is generated upon the detection of a predetermined voice command by the user indicating a desire to hear the short message. The hands free kit includes circuitry for synthesizing the speech sounds according to the short message received from the handset.

  • Patent number: 6785522
    Abstract: The invention relates to a cellular phone terminal system, and in particular to a method for changing timbre of a voice signal during conversation in a cellular phone terminal system having a filter for filtering a PCM input signal. The method comprises the steps of: waiting for a timbre selector key input for a desired timbre when a timbre converter key is inputted during conversation; and setting a filter coefficient of the filter correspondingly to the timbre selector key input and filtering the PCM signal to change timbre.
